## Executive Snapshot
**What it is:** Volopay is an automated spending and expense management software for SMBs, available on iOS and Android.
**Why users hire it:** Users hire Volopay to replace manual Excel-based tracking with automated financial controls, allowing finance teams to decentralize spending without losing visibility.

## App DNA (Features & Intent)
- **[Differentiator] Multi-level Approval Workflows:** Configurable approval chains allowing up to 5 levels of verification for specific payment ranges
  * *User Intent:* Users seek enhanced value through premium features.
- **[Standard] Corporate Card Issuance:** Generation of physical and virtual VISA cards with custom spend limits and category controls
  * *User Intent:* Users value self-expression and personalized experiences.
- **[Standard] Accounting Integrations:** Automated syncing of transaction data with Xero, QuickBooks, NetSuite, Zoho Books, and MYOB
  * *User Intent:* Users expect seamless access across multiple devices.

## Monetization Strategy
- **Model:** Freemium
- **Tiers:** Free trial available for 12 months, Tiered pricing based on monthly spend volume
- **Analysis:** Monetization is anchored to monthly spend volume with a 12-month free trial to lower the barrier for SMB acquisition.
